Asthma is a spasmodic disease characterized by difficulty in breathing, a sense of tightness and a wheezing noise as the breath is expelled. This condition results when excess Kapha/Mucus is collected in the small air bags causing obstruction to the easy flow of air through them. Specific Panchakarma procedures like Vamana and Swedana remove this excessively accumulated kapha toxin from the system whereas few therapeutic measures such as Vardhamana Pippali enhance the body's immunity to fight against the disease causing factors.
In Ayurveda, Bronchial Asthma – an allergic condition resulting from the reaction of the body to one or more allergens and is one of the most fatal respiratory diseases – is named `tamaka shvasa’ and its seat of manifestation is the lungs. During an attack of Bronchial Asthma you have to literally gasp for every breath – breathing out being more difficult than breathing in, since the air cannot be properly driven out of the lungs before you have to take another breath.
Its Root Causes are either allergy inducing factors as weather conditions, dust, food, drugs, perfumes, pollution etc. or psychological factors as deep-seated emotional insecurity, an intense need for parental love etc. or hereditary / genetic factors.
